Klappentext
A suspenseful new police procedural from a former police office and writer on the hit series SpiralVictor Coste is a police captain with the Serious Crime Division of the SDPJ 93, based in Department of Seine-Saint-Denis, a rough district bordering Paris to the north. For fifteen years, he has chosen to work in the capital's suburbs, delving into cases of routine, almost offhand violence and petty felony.
But now, a series of strange discoveries - a corpse who wakes up in the morgue, a junkie who seems to have spontaneously burned to death - suggest that this time, something unusual is afoot, and Coste may be about to be dragged out of his comfort zone. Stranger still, anonymous letters addressed to him personally have begun to arrive, highlighting the deaths of two women, invisible victims whose cases have never been solved.
Written by a police lieutenant, The Lost and the Damned is a remarkably realistic novel that draws on all its author's experience of Paris' criminal underworld.
Translated from the French by Nick Caistor
